Class: TencentCloud::Oceanus::V20190422::DescribeJobEventsResponse

Inherits:
Common::AbstractModel
  • Object
show all
Defined in:
lib/v20190422/models.rb

Overview

DescribeJobEvents返回参数结构体

Instance Attribute Summary collapse

Instance Method Summary collapse

Constructor Details

#initialize(events = nil, runningorderids = nil, totalcount = nil, versions = nil, requestid = nil) ⇒ DescribeJobEventsResponse

Returns a new instance of DescribeJobEventsResponse.



2106
2107
2108
2109
2110
2111
2112
# File 'lib/v20190422/models.rb', line 2106

def initialize(events=nil, runningorderids=nil, totalcount=nil, versions=nil, requestid=nil)
  @Events = events
  @RunningOrderIds = runningorderids
  @TotalCount = totalcount
  @Versions = versions
  @RequestId = requestid
end

Instance Attribute Details

#EventsObject

注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。

Parameters:

  • Events:

    该作业指定范围内的事件列表

  • RunningOrderIds:

    该作业指定范围内运行实例 ID 数组,仅当入参没有传入 RunningOrderIds 参数时才会返回。倒序输出

  • TotalCount:

    事件的总数

  • Versions:

    实例对应的版本

  • RequestId:

    唯一请求 ID,由服务端生成,每次请求都会返回(若请求因其他原因未能抵达服务端,则该次请求不会获得 RequestId)。定位问题时需要提供该次请求的 RequestId。



2104
2105
2106
# File 'lib/v20190422/models.rb', line 2104

def Events
  @Events
end

#RequestIdObject

注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。

Parameters:

  • Events:

    该作业指定范围内的事件列表

  • RunningOrderIds:

    该作业指定范围内运行实例 ID 数组,仅当入参没有传入 RunningOrderIds 参数时才会返回。倒序输出

  • TotalCount:

    事件的总数

  • Versions:

    实例对应的版本

  • RequestId:

    唯一请求 ID,由服务端生成,每次请求都会返回(若请求因其他原因未能抵达服务端,则该次请求不会获得 RequestId)。定位问题时需要提供该次请求的 RequestId。



2104
2105
2106
# File 'lib/v20190422/models.rb', line 2104

def RequestId
  @RequestId
end

#RunningOrderIdsObject

注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。

Parameters:

  • Events:

    该作业指定范围内的事件列表

  • RunningOrderIds:

    该作业指定范围内运行实例 ID 数组,仅当入参没有传入 RunningOrderIds 参数时才会返回。倒序输出

  • TotalCount:

    事件的总数

  • Versions:

    实例对应的版本

  • RequestId:

    唯一请求 ID,由服务端生成,每次请求都会返回(若请求因其他原因未能抵达服务端,则该次请求不会获得 RequestId)。定位问题时需要提供该次请求的 RequestId。



2104
2105
2106
# File 'lib/v20190422/models.rb', line 2104

def RunningOrderIds
  @RunningOrderIds
end

#TotalCountObject

注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。

Parameters:

  • Events:

    该作业指定范围内的事件列表

  • RunningOrderIds:

    该作业指定范围内运行实例 ID 数组,仅当入参没有传入 RunningOrderIds 参数时才会返回。倒序输出

  • TotalCount:

    事件的总数

  • Versions:

    实例对应的版本

  • RequestId:

    唯一请求 ID,由服务端生成,每次请求都会返回(若请求因其他原因未能抵达服务端,则该次请求不会获得 RequestId)。定位问题时需要提供该次请求的 RequestId。



2104
2105
2106
# File 'lib/v20190422/models.rb', line 2104

def TotalCount
  @TotalCount
end

#VersionsObject

注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。注意:此字段可能返回 null,表示取不到有效值。

Parameters:

  • Events:

    该作业指定范围内的事件列表

  • RunningOrderIds:

    该作业指定范围内运行实例 ID 数组,仅当入参没有传入 RunningOrderIds 参数时才会返回。倒序输出

  • TotalCount:

    事件的总数

  • Versions:

    实例对应的版本

  • RequestId:

    唯一请求 ID,由服务端生成,每次请求都会返回(若请求因其他原因未能抵达服务端,则该次请求不会获得 RequestId)。定位问题时需要提供该次请求的 RequestId。



2104
2105
2106
# File 'lib/v20190422/models.rb', line 2104

def Versions
  @Versions
end

Instance Method Details

#deserialize(params) ⇒ Object



2114
2115
2116
2117
2118
2119
2120
2121
2122
2123
2124
2125
2126
2127
# File 'lib/v20190422/models.rb', line 2114

def deserialize(params)
  unless params['Events'].nil?
    @Events = []
    params['Events'].each do |i|
      jobevent_tmp = JobEvent.new
      jobevent_tmp.deserialize(i)
      @Events << jobevent_tmp
    end
  end
  @RunningOrderIds = params['RunningOrderIds']
  @TotalCount = params['TotalCount']
  @Versions = params['Versions']
  @RequestId = params['RequestId']
end